Annual Scarecrow & Cocoa Event at Leffingwell House Museum

Saturday, Oct.15, is the Annual Scarecrows and Cocoa at the Leffingwell  House Museum. Start with a Scavenger hunt in the Business sponsored  Scarecrow Garden, the scarecrows are distanced in and around the garden.  Visit with Living History presenters, make a corn husk doll with Jane,  learn about Colonial life with the Lebanon Militia. Visit Sutler Big  Bear Trading Company and the troops from the R.I. Kingston Reds. Try the  flavor of Colonial Chocolate, an authentic recipe from the 1800’s  created by Robert Lecce of Pewter Pot Fine Spiced Chocolate who will  have his chocolate available! Taste several Hot Chocolate recipes to  select the Leffingwell recipe for 2022. Outside activities are free but  donations to help us heat the museum this winter are gratefully  welcomed!

The Museum is open for tours11am-3pm, $8, last tour starts 2pm
